The Real Causes of Moving Stress
The underlying causes of moving stress are multifaceted. Primarily, it’s the significant disruption to your daily life and routine. Beyond the physical labor, there’s the emotional toll of leaving a familiar environment and establishing a new one. Mismanagement of the packing process leads to damaged belongings, lost items, and costly replacements. Poor planning for transportation can result in vehicles being too small, unsuitable for the distance, or unreliable, causing delays and added expenses. For long-distance moves, the complexity of coordinating logistics across different states, understanding varying regulations, and ensuring secure transit for an extended period adds another layer of challenge. Storage needs, whether for a short transition or a longer holding period, introduce the challenge of finding secure, accessible, and appropriately sized units.
How Moving Services Actually Work
Connecting with independent local providers for your residential or long-distance move involves several key stages. Firstly, an assessment of your needs is crucial. This can involve discussing the size of your home, the volume and type of belongings, and the specific destinations involved. For local moves within Williamsport or to nearby towns, providers will typically offer packing services, loading and unloading, and transportation in appropriately sized moving trucks. They handle the physical logistics, ensuring items are secured for transit to prevent shifting and damage. For cross-country moves, the process is more involved. Providers will arrange for larger, long-haul trucks, and may coordinate with other carriers or utilize specialized equipment for extended journeys. This often includes careful inventory management and detailed route planning. If storage is required, providers can assist in securing appropriate storage units, whether climate-controlled or standard, for the duration you need. The actual work involves skilled professionals who are experienced in lifting, carrying, and maneuvering furniture and boxes safely, minimizing the risk of injury to themselves and damage to your property.
What to Check Before Hiring a Moving Provider
When considering independent local providers for your move, several factors are vital to ensure a smooth transition. Start by clarifying the scope of services offered. Do they handle full-service packing, or will you need to prepare items yourself? For long-distance moves, understand their experience with cross-country logistics. Ask about their insurance coverage – what happens if items are damaged or lost during transit? It’s important to get a clear, written estimate that details all potential costs, including labor, transportation, packing supplies (if applicable), and any additional fees. Be wary of estimates that seem unusually low, as this can sometimes indicate hidden costs or a lack of thoroughness. Inquire about their experience with the specific types of items you own; for instance, if you have large or particularly fragile pieces, ensure they have the expertise and equipment to handle them. Read reviews and testimonials from previous clients to gauge their reliability and professionalism. It’s also beneficial to confirm their availability for your desired moving dates. For those looking for quick solutions, understanding how providers handle urgent requests or last-minute bookings is important, though it’s always best to book as far in advance as possible.
